In case that the values are string but would like to find the percentage of occurrence of the string, what would be the solution? In your case, you Create a new measure to calculate the date difference between the date slicer value and the date field in your table as below: elapsed duration based on slicer = DATEDIFF (FIRSTDATE ( 'Tasks' [Start]), 'Calendar' [Slicer Selection],DAY) To add a calculated column to the Products table: Double-click the field or drag it to the Rows bucket to update the visualization. Create a new table based on value of another table? If still you are facing issues with your query, then raise a Help ticket at EDNA forum forum.enterprisedna.co. How to add a calculated column in Microsoft Power BI Both calculated columns are simple in structure, but they return helpful information. Power BI: Power Query filter max value based on another column Click the checkmark to the left to add the new column. I've tried to use different combinations of CALCULATE and FILTER but there's something basic I'm missing, because I can't make them work. You just made your first calculated column in Power BI. Click on Load button to load the data for reporting purpose. This is much better information than the simple profit returned by the first calculated column. By downloading the file(s) you are agreeing to our Privacy Policy and accepting our use of cookies. Address: Smosevej 17, 2740 Skovlunde, Denmark. Returns a related value from another table. FREE COURSE Ultimate Beginners Guide To Power BI, FREE COURSE Ultimate Beginners Guide To DAX, FREE 60 Page DAX Reference Guide Download, DAX MAXX Function In Power BI - Discover Last Date | Enterprise DNA, How to filter the last 24hrs of data from a data set - TechTalk7, Discover Unique Insights Using Power BI TOPN DAX Function | Enterprise DNA, New Course: Power Query/M Nested Structures, Brand New Course: Introduction to Statistics for Data Analysts. However, once you start making one, youll see how easy it really is. Heres how to work out the most recent date for any dimension in your data set using two solutions. Lets add another calculated column that will return the percentage of profit for each product. Like this, using the CALCULATE DAX function, we can arrive at expressions based on different filters and conditions. Weve published +100 Excel-tutorials on our blog. Below is the syntax of the CALCULATE function. Assume for the city Columbia, we need only the sales value for the state South Carolina, so we need to apply two filters this time. Fortunately, Power BI can handle much more complex formulas. We use a simple and interesting clothing sales data set for the example. Now, drag and drop the new measure column Overall Sales.. However, instead of using the DAX code, well be using the ampersand (&) operator. If there are no Y's then show all 'N's in the new column. A calculated column gives you the ability to add new data to a table in your Power Pivot Data Model. The excel fields can be seen as below, From Visualizations tab select Table option and make sure you select all the fields from Fields. The SELECTEDVALUE function simplifies the syntax required when you use a numeric column of an entity as a parameter in a calculation. How to Use CALCULATE in Power BI - AbsentData This will remove all the filters within the table. In the Fields pane, expand the Sales table. Find centralized, trusted content and collaborate around the technologies you use most. If not clear or not able to make it execute, do raise a request at EDNA forum https://forum.enterprisedna.co/ and one of our Experts/Member will help you. With the continuation of the previous DAX function, close only one bracket and open another filter function. SLAs streamline operations and allow both parties to identify a proper framework for ensuring business efficiency Susan Sales Harkins is an IT consultant, specializing in desktop solutions. If this post helps, then please consider Accept it as the solution to help the other members find it more quickly. I had a similar question, example: my column has two sets of values - 'Implemented' and 'Not implemented'. Select Get Data > Excel option to upload Contoso Corp Data.xlsx to Power BI. The Sales Value of the state South Carolina is shown below. There are a couple of ways to solve this. 4. I already have region wise revenue data.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. What video game is Charlie playing in Poker Face S01E07? Using a newly made calculated column is just like using any pre-existing columns. On Report tab, you should see data as below. So, the CALCULATE function evaluates the expression given by the user with all the applied filters. All rights are reserved. Thank you@Jihwan_Kim,I'll try your solution too and hopefully in the next (not to far I hope) future I'll be able to tell the difference between all your suggestions. "After the incident", I started to be more careful not to trip over things. I appreciate if you could explain me with some example or sample data that you are looking at. Now, the MAXX DAX function is going to get a table containing only two rows. *TO ACCOUNT FOR TOTALS FOLLOW THESE STEPS*1) Edit your Avg Tempo Dimension Slicer Measure2) Set your original switch statement to the variable N 3) Create a . How to create Power BI Calculated Table? : Simplified 101 - Hevo Data Get Help with Power BI Desktop Retrieve a value from a column based on the value of another column on the same row (within group) Reply Topic Options Fabio74 Helper I Retrieve a value from a column based on the value of another column on the same row (within group) 05-01-2021 11:33 AM Or from another perspective, if I merge the above table with a fact table how can I only merge the only the latest patch base on the year? The DISTINCT function examines a single column that you specify as an argument to the function, and returns a new column containing just the distinct values. This function is the key in creating the solution for this example. Mutually exclusive execution using std::atomic? This article compares two common techniques to filter time periods in DAX: calculation groups and many-to-many relationships. For example, the following measure calculates the quantity by dividing the existing Sales Amount measure by the Unit Price value of the selected product. You then need to evaluate the max. Get BI news and original content in your inbox every 2 weeks! UPDATE 2020-01-28: The original article has been updated also adding performance considerations. It seems your requirement is to get count of distinct values of the column from your table. Use The MAXX Function. You will be able to build these and a professional looking dashboard upon completion!I hope you found this video helpful. In addition, Power BI stores the profit values in the model, so they are available to other visualizations. Creates a summary of the input table grouped by the specified columns. Please try the below whether it suits your case. Rather, you use an expression to return the profit when needed. You can create Power BI calculated tables with the use of CALCULATETABLE Function with Summarize Function. The SELECTEDVALUE function simplifies the syntax required when you use a numeric column of an entity as a parameter in a calculation. I will explain to you the difference and why you might want the subgrouping - its very helpful when you use filters or slicers for those sub groups. This website or its third-party tools use cookies, which are necessary to its functioning and required to achieve the purposes illustrated in the cookie policy. For example, assume you need to create a "New Measure," which gives one particular city total, for example, "Columbia" city. They are executed in the run time and can respond to slicers and other user actions. If you want your new data to appear on ROWS, COLUMNS, or in FILTERS in a PivotTable, or on an AXIS, LEGEND, or, TILE BY in a Power View visualization, you must use a calculated . Euler: A baby on his lap, a cat on his back thats how he wrote his immortal works (origin?). Since what we would like to happen is [City] + , + [PostalCode], the syntax should be: After pressing enter, Power BI will populate your new column with the desired values: If the values appeared on your end, congratulations! CALCULATE function (DAX) - DAX | Microsoft Learn However, the measure displays data even for products that have no sales. Calculated columns calculate results by using DAX, a formula language meant to work with relational data like in Power BI Desktop. I need to search >10K data set for the latest row (highest Index value) meeting several criteria: Col B (Wersja reklamy), Col C (Cena), Col E (Format_mm), Col G (Kupon). It is, as named, a simple profit margin. ***** Related Links *****First Purchase Of Customer Insight Using DAXLast Purchase Date In Power BI: When Did Your Customers Make Their Last Purchase?Working With Iterating Functions In DAX. Here are our top 3 picks: 1:The last guide to VLOOKUP youll ever need, 3: INDEX+MATCH with multiple criteria (3 easy steps). In this example, the new variable is called CurrentName. 55K views 2 years ago graphing This video shows you how to use the SUM function to quickly and easily calculate percent totals for an entire column in Power BI. The SELECTEDVALUE function has been introduced in July 2017 and it is available in Power BI Desktop and Analysis Services, but not in Power Pivot for Excel. To do so, repeat the process above, using the formula shown in Figure C: Simple Profit Percentage = ('Product'[List Price] - 'Product'[Standard Cost]) / 'Product'[List Price]. Let's observe carefully. Below is the link of the forum provided for the reference. Power BI Dax - How to Calculate Percentages Based on Column - YouTube - the incident has nothing to do with me; can I use this this way? Once added you should see Percentage column values as expected. How to Create a Calculated Column in Power BI (Step-by-Step) - Spreadsheeto return Seeing the simple profit as a percentage will be more helpful. Hi Henrik Waeltken Thanks for your interest in Enterprise DNA Blogs. It will require creating either two separate measures for Current and previous year value and can also be done in a single measure by using variables. Using the SELECTEDVALUE function in DAX - SQLBI I was able to find exact matches by grouping in query. Great tutorial Madan. A calculated column is virtually the same as a non-calculated column, with one exception. Power BI names the new column Column, by default, and Power BI will open the formula bar in response. The Power BI file you can download contains all the examples described in this section. 1 Answer Sorted by: 5 That's not how Power BI works conceptually. Specifying multiple filter conditions in CALCULATE - SQLBI This way, you can calculate the percentage using DAX in Power BI. You can also use the FILTER function to iterate through information and then adjust the virtual table based on the parameter you put into the FILTER statement. I've tried to look on the web at solutions for problems similar to mine, but I keep on hitting walls. CALCULATE function is the often used DAX function in Power BI. Youre going to learn how to work out the most recent or the last value in your data using the MAXX and FILTER DAX functions in Power BI. IT workers must keep up to date with the latest technology trends and evolutions, as well as developing soft skills like project management, presentation and persuasion, and general management. For the amount you can use SAMEPERIODLASTYEAR. .ai-viewport-1 { display: none !important;} If, for example, you need to add sales profit values to each row in a factSales table. UPDATE 2022-06-11: Added considerations to use alternatives to SELECTEDVALUE when using Fields Parameters in Power BI. })(window,document,'script','dataLayer','GTM-KRQQZC'); @tmittonTry unpivoting your Question columns in Power Query. A calculated column in Power BI lets you add new data on your table and use them to create visuals. Is there a solution to add special characters from software and how to do it. Hi, I'm struggling to find a solution. To add a new column, right-click on the Store field and select New column: That will create a new column on the table. Calculate difference between two values in Power BI same column Though its not that difficult, familiarity with DAX (Data Analysis Expression) formulas as well as how to create new fields in Power BI will make this easier. Do new devs get fired if they can't solve a certain bug? For any given CASE_ID if there is a Y for any of those records show all Y's in the new column. Calculate is one of the most versatile functions in Power BI. You need to isolate those names and then work out the maximum date that a particular person has transacted with you. You have to use the measure instead of your revenue column to get the desired result. Returns true when theres only one value in the specified column. But you should know that you can do so much more. What if you want to calculate the same (percentage) but previous year? Everything works perfectly on all versions of Power BI!We will cover building two easy DAX calculations for percentages. Now we will add a new column to calculate Percentage Revenue for each region, based on total revenue generated. Calculated columns and measures might seem interchangeable, and sometimes it wont matter. Tutorial: Create calculated columns in Power BI Desktop I have a table with a similar content (sorry for the format), Name Rank List of Items Desidered OutcomeRoger 2 ApplesRoger 3 OrangesRoger 5 Bananas BananasRoger 6 StrawberriesRoger 7 PotatoesRoger 1 Bananas BananasRoger 4 CherriesMike 2 PineapplesMike 3 TomatoesMike 5 CherriesMike 1 Apples ApplesMike 7 OrangesMike 6 BananasMike 4 Apples Apples. I used this to compute the % of effort for each Executive Initiative in Azure Devops. Let's call 1st fact table Sales and the 2nd fact table Competitors Price. Measure = IF (IF (CALCULATE (MAXX ('Table','Table' [Revision]),ALLEXCEPT ('Table','Table' [Status],'Table' [Project ID]))=MAXX ('Table','Table' [Revision]),1,0)=1,SUM ('Table' [Budget])) You often use measures in a visualization's Values area, to calculate results based on other fields. Q4 Val = Thank you for great post. When to use Calculated Columns and Calculated Fields How can I have a list of Items with their competitors price and the % of Sales for each item over the total sales (same column). Instead of pasting or importing values into the column, you create a Data Analysis Expressions (DAX)formula that defines the column values.. Chapter 1: Introduction to Power BI Calculated Columns. When a table name is given, returns a table with the same columns and all the rows of the table (including duplicates) with the additional blank row caused by an invalid relationship if present. Managed services providers often prioritize properly configuring and implementing client network switches and firewalls. If you want to show the class of a product only when there is another measure returning data, you should add a condition as in one of the two following examples: If you want to retrieve the corresponding attribute in a lookup table, you probably need to modify the propagation of the filter context through relationships. var links=w.document.getElementsByTagName("link");for(var i=0;iCalculated Columns in Power Pivot - Microsoft Support This article introduces the syntax and the basic functionalities of these new features. It's just a part of the whole transformation. As expected, the table contains information about stores like what city theyre located, postal code, store name, selling area size, and others. Right Click on Revenue Distribution from Fields and select option New Column to add a new calculated column to our dataset. Though not as intuitive compared to the spreadsheet functionality of Excel, you can still manipulate data in Power BI as well as transform data as you need. var MaxDate = [Max Survey Date] Salaries for remote roles in software development were higher than location-bound jobs in 2022, Hired finds. Heres why, MSP best practices: PC deployment checklist, MSP best practices: Network switch and router maintenance checklist. Youll see all the columns that belong to that table. DAX Then, either select the check box next to the SalesAmount field or drag SalesAmount onto the report canvas. Verify, your formula is correct and you are able to save the new column. Thank you! @media (max-width: 767px) { Power BI: Power Query filter max value based on another column, How Intuit democratizes AI development across teams through reusability. If you want to get the current category of a product in a Matrix or in a PivotTable, you need the following code: In this case, a simpler syntax could be the one provided by the expanded table: However, remember that the expanded table might have undesired side effects in complex data models, so the CROSSFILTER solution should be preferred. Our new total will be 15,099. Power BI adds the resulting values to the model and calculates it before a filter is engaged. If this post helps, then please consider accept it as the solution to help other members find it faster, and give a big thumbs up. How to add a calculated column in Microsoft Power BI. How to Calculate PERCENTAGES Based on Column Total in Power BI With DAX formulas, you can define a columns values and use them on reports. The CALCULATE function in Power BI is used to arrive at different results based on conditions. This can be applicable as our data is simple but if we have more granular data with date column, then we can use SAMEPERIODLASTYEAR. But if youre new to Power BI and youre still learning the ropes, dont worry. The code required to replace SELECTEDVALUE for the column visible in the table generated by Fields Parameter is the following: The SELECTEDVALUE function does not produce a different query plan compared to the extended syntax using HASONEVALUE and VALUES. This part is quite easy since you simply need to reference the column name in a Calculated Column. Remember, if you base a visualization on the Products table and add the new column to it, Power BI will calculate the profit margin before the user clicks a filter. Not every piece of information you need will be in a table. For example, suppose you want to apply a filter and find the average sales for one particular city. The relationship is defined by naming, as arguments, the two columns that serve as endpoints. DAX - Sum of values based on conditions from other columns | Power BI Calculated Columns. Now, lets say that you would like to create a new column that contains the city where the store is located plus the postal code. Specifies cross filtering direction to be used in the evaluation of a DAX expression. To change the format for this column from currency to percentage, choose Simple Profit Percentage in the Fields pane, and then, choose Percentage from the Format dropdown in the Formatting group on the Column Tools tab. This tutorial will talk about a common scenario thats frequently asked in the Enterprise DNA support forum. Please feel free to ask any other query related to this Blog Post. Connect and share knowledge within a single location that is structured and easy to search. The following Sales table measure definition produces a ratio of sales over sales for all sales channels. You can also use a calculated column to define a relationship if needed. *This tutorial is for Power BI Online (also called "Power BI Service"). return function(){return ret}})();rp.bindMediaToggle=function(link){var finalMedia=link.media||"all";function enableStylesheet(){link.media=finalMedia} % Share = City Sale / Overall Sales * 100. Thus you get the sum over all rows where the client matches the client in the current row. [c]2017 Filament Group, Inc. MIT License */ Solutions dont have to be difficult. Heres how to solve the problem using Calculated Columns. Both are based on Data Analysis Expressions (DAX). Previously, she was editor in chief for The Cobb Group, the world's largest publisher of technical journals. I suspect Nancy Jones figure would be still shown as 25/09/2016 rather than 23/09/2016? This is the best way to run any calculations in Power BI. (function(w,d,s,l,i){w[l]=w[l]||[];w[l].push({'gtm.start': Since all of the questions are different, each questions gets its own column and if a column is blank that just means that the corresponding Survey was not completed for that row. Returns the value when theres only one value in the specified column, otherwise returns the alternate result. I'll get back to it with a clearer mind. For this example, you can either go for the Calculated Columns solution, or use Measures. I have tried creating a Dax column in Table 1 using the Dax Code below, but it doesn't seem to work. .rll-youtube-player, [data-lazy-src]{display:none !important;} Calculated Columns and Measures in DAX - SQLBI Does that make sense? Table 1 shows the desired result after inspecting Table 2 using Dax Formula. Using calculation groups or many-to-many relationships for time intelligence selection, Understanding blank row and limited relationships, Using calculation groups or many to many relationships for time intelligence selection, Show the initial balance for any date selection in Power BI Unplugged #48, Counting consecutive days with sales Unplugged #47, When you have a row context, just use a column reference (within, If the filter context returns zero rows for the referenced column, then, If you use a version of DAX that does not have. How might we create this within a measure that does not occur against this context? Using MAXX DAX Function In Power BI To Calculate Recent Values Calculated column based on values in other columns How to Get Your Question Answered Quickly.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Hope this is helpful. You then need to evaluate the max. Thank you for the calculation. As you can see above, we have each citys total here. If this post helps, then please consider accepting it as the solution to help other members find it faster, and give a big thumbs up. Heres a complete list of DAX expressions from Microsoft. This article shows the effect of not having a blank row in your Read more, In December 2022, DAX was enriched with window functions: INDEX, OFFSET, and WINDOW. the last dates of purchase can vary even by months, in 2013 last purchase was in Aug and in 2014 last purchase was in Nov. and so on can you help us please. The SELECTEDVALUE function simplifies the syntax of a common pattern involving two functions (HASONEVALUE and VALUES) to retrieve a value from the filter context. Here are a few examples of possible syntax. In this video, we explained How to calculate difference between two values in Power BI same column. A new filter is added to the Product table Color columnor, the filter overwrites any filter that's already applied to the column. . In Report tab, copy paste below DAX formula for new column - Percentage. Has 90% of ice around Antarctica disappeared in less than a decade? The formula often includes an aggregate function to evaluate groups. To make it easier, type in City and choose the one with [City] by pressing the tab or enter key on your keyboard. Thanks! We can view the final output. In the formula bar, enter Simple Profit Margin = Product [List Price] - Product. I've applied your formula in the test table I've provided above and it works just fine. What would you do to perform this same calculation but with the following scenario: 3 tables, one of them is the Items dimension and the other two are fact tables related to Items.

Daley Funeral Home Obituaries, Sussex Newspaper Archives, Social Housing To Rent In Bamber Bridge, Preston, Cleveland, Tx News Shooting, Articles P